Do You Need to Mix Bleach Powder with Developer?

Yes, you need to mix bleach powder with developer in order to lighten the hair color. The combination of the two chemicals is what breaks down the melanin in the hair and lightens the color. Without the developer, the bleaching powder will not be activated and will not work.

Safety Precautions

When using bleaching powders and developers, it is important to take safety precautions. It is important to wear gloves and eye protection when handling the products. It is also important to use the products in a well-ventilated area. Finally, it is important to follow the instructions carefully and use the correct amount of product.
